    Trying this on my Action Master Megatron and prowl also my old 1978 Original Starwars 12inch Stormtrooper. Wish them luck.

    The Pointblank figure turned out so so. The Blue is alot better BUT I think two types of plastic were used on the Arms. Lower and Hands and much nicer looking then the the rest of the arms. The Red is a little off colour too. Bit its okay me still looks better than he did.

    So it works well on Getaway, Hotspot, Scourge.

    I will post more when I know how the others turn out.

    Quote Originally Posted by liegeprime View Post
    I just picked up a bottle from Priceline this morning will try this on my days off, just need to find my brush too.
    Cool, just put it on nice and thick on the yellowed part and leave it in the sun for a day. May have to put more on as the sun may dry the Gell a little
